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- [решено] Подключения диска к свободной букве

Ответить
Настройки темы
CMD/BAT - [решено] Подключения диска к свободной букве

Пользователь


Сообщения: 60
Благодарности: 1


Конфигурация

Профиль | Отправить PM | Цитировать


Нужен скрипт который бы брал путь к сетевой папке и набор букв латинского алфавита и подключал сетевой диск к первой свободной букве и возвращал бы эту букву.

Заранее спасибо.

Отправлено: 15:59, 16-08-2011

 

Ветеран


Сообщения: 1259
Благодарности: 861

Профиль | Отправить PM | Цитировать


net use * \\server\share | find ":"
Это сообщение посчитали полезным следующие участники:

Отправлено: 16:33, 16-08-2011 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Ветеран


Сообщения: 27449
Благодарности: 8086

Профиль | Отправить PM | Цитировать


А если просто так:
Код: Выделить весь код
mk:@MSITStore:c:\WINDOWS\Help\ntcmds.chm::/net_use.htm
Цитата:
Net use

Синтаксис
Код: Выделить весь код
net use [{имя_устройства | *}] [\\имя_компьютера\ресурс[\том]] [{пароль | *}]] [/user:[имя_домена\]] [/user:[имя_домена_с_точкой\]имя_пользователя] [/user:[имя_пользователя@имя_домена_с_точкой] [/savecred] [/smartcard] [{/delete | /persistent:{yes | no}}]
…
Параметры

Имя_устройства
Задает имя ресурса при подключении или имя устройства при отключении. Существует два вида имен устройств: имена для дисковых устройств (то есть, диски с буквенными обозначениями от D: до Z:) и для принтеров (соответственно, от LPT1: до LPT3:). Ввод звездочки (*) вместо имени определенного устройства обеспечит присвоение такому устройству ближайшего доступного имени.

Отправлено: 16:42, 16-08-2011 | #3


Пользователь


Сообщения: 60
Благодарности: 1

Профиль | Отправить PM | Цитировать


Цитата Kazum:
net use * \\server\share | find ":"
А как правильно написать чтобы присвоенная буква сохранилась в какую-то переменную?

Отправлено: 17:08, 16-08-2011 | #4


Ветеран


Сообщения: 1259
Благодарности: 861

Профиль | Отправить PM | Цитировать


Код: Выделить весь код
@echo off
for /F "tokens=2" %%i in ('net use * \\server\share ^| find ":"') do set disk=%%i
echo %disk%
Это сообщение посчитали полезным следующие участники:

Отправлено: 17:13, 16-08-2011 | #5



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- [решено] Подключения диска к свободной букве

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
VBS/WSH/JS - Скрипт для подключения локальной папки как диска. grafgeest Скриптовые языки администрирования Windows 2 22-07-2011 13:32
VBS/WSH/JS - скрипт для подключения диска w2003 russor Скриптовые языки администрирования Windows 6 31-03-2011 16:59
2008 R2 - Постоянное уменьшение свободной памяти Nthnsq Windows Server 2008/2008 R2 4 26-08-2010 16:07
[статья] Создание переменной среды, соответствующей букве установочного диска Vadikan Автоматическая установка Windows 11 / 10 / 8 / 7 / Vista 0 17-01-2009 18:21
Проблема подключения сетевого диска из Планировщика задач max_k-79 Microsoft Windows 2000/XP 4 15-05-2007 07:17




 
Переход